I use a teacher's TI-83 overhead projector display bag. It's split into two perfect compartments, one with pockets for the calculators, which are the *perfect* size for DMGs, and the other for the view screen which is the perfect size to fit a small mixer and cables and whatnot.

A little big for day to day use but it's been my essential gear bag for years now. I'll try to take some pics or something.

Also my mother has recently taking up crochet and I'm most definitely gonna have her make me some gameboy cozies for when I don't want to take the big bag around.

Bare bones set up on a makeshift desk I made today using non functioning PA speakers and a folded up bulletin board thing. My "studio" as of 4 or so hours ago.

Pictured: PC for recording, Nanoloop 1.5 + DMG and Nanoloop 1.6 + GBA SP (Typically live I use a second DMG but I am currently using the SP to compose due to a better screen), ipod touch for transitions.

Not pictured: a mini kp for vocals and a caanoo for lgpt which I am currently learning/incoporating into my set. Also a shitty karaoke microphone.
